(pasted by FSA) I have never done the C25K program, but a lot of people love it and it's worth trying if you're not a runner. It is a beginner's running program where you progress through stages of running so that you can eventually run a 5K (30 minutes). It starts with combinations of jogging and walking, and gives you instructions on what to do each week to work your way up. This is a link to the plan, if you're interested!
